Abstract

A fixed throttle is provided in a delivery line of a fixed pump driven by an engine for rotation together with a hydraulic pump , and a differential pressure detecting valve is provided in association with the fixed throttle to detect a differential pressure across the fixed throttle and to output a pressure lower than the detected differential pressure by a predetermined value. The output of the differential pressure detecting valve is introduced, as a signal pressure, to a pressure bearing section of a load sensing valve , thereby setting a target differential pressure. With that arrangement, a pressure in link with an engine revolution speed can be directly employed as the set differential pressure of the load sensing valve, and the structure of the load sensing valve can be avoided from being complicated. Further, in the idling revolution range in which the work amount is relatively small, the displacement of the hydraulic pump can be reduced to improve fine operability and cut down fuel consumption.
